Analyze and debug Quarkus based AWS Lambda functions with X-Ray
Quarkus is a Java based framework tailored for GraalVM and HotSpot, which results in an amazingly fast boot time while having an incredibly low memory footprint. It offers near instant scale up and high density memory utilization which can be very useful for container orchestration platforms like Kubernetes or Serverless runtimes like AWS Lambda.

Java consumes 38x less energy than Python
I wonder how much you'd save with Micronaut: https://micronaut.io/
> Micronaut is a software framework for the Java virtual machine platform. It is designed to avoid reflection, thus reducing memory consumption and improving start times. Features which would typically be implemented at run-time are instead pre-computed at compile time.
https://en.wikipedia.org/wiki/Micronaut_(framework)
I don't think you'd go down to 9, but something like 20-30 could be doable.

mlfx FXML compiler
I'd like to introduce my project. It is called mlfx. It can compile FXML ahead of time. It is basically an annotation processor, which internally uses Micronaut framework's AST abstraction and compiles fxml files directly to JVM bytecode. This decreases UI load time and also helps with native-image reflection configs. It also has some compliance tests that load compiled code and check resulting object graph against one loaded by javafx-xml. It also has some drawbacks now, but, please, read README. Now I'm successfully using it in two production projects.
